OCR Fly Fishing Reel

Person holding a fishing rod over a body of water

and the Semi-Automatic
Fly-Fishing Reel

November 23, 2022

307NetInfo caught up with OCR, the Buffalo-based team behind a groundbreaking new semi-automatic fly fishing reel. Listen to Zac Sexton, Brad Williams and Rodney Fought explain why it is such an amazing new product invented and prototyped here in Johnson…

Read More